In a typical piece of straight talking this week, Wes Streeting expressed his exasperation with the doctor’s union, the BMA .
When I was Health Secretary I felt equally frustrated by their antics. In 2008 with NHS waiting times slashed from an average of two years under the Tories to eight weeks and public satisfaction with hospital care at record levels, the last Labour government set out to improve access to GP surgeries .
